## Runbook: Bulk edits in the Ordwell admin table

Bulk edits in Ordwell's admin console apply row mutations in batches and write an audit record per batch. If a batch fails mid-way, the tool rolls back only that batch, so partial application across batches is possible — always check the audit log before retrying. Never raise the batch size during business hours; lock contention on the accounts table escalates quickly. Before authorizing a release that touches this path, confirm the service is running with these configuration values.

deployment values, hahig-bahaf:
[silys]
team = noveth
access_code = ac_f34f45
owner = novwyn.gormir
host = silys.qorvelstack.example
port = 8080
peer = wenys.torvaworks.test
salt = ebb2fb97
pin = 6233

// Client setup for SwiftStencil, our template rendering service.
// Heads up for the release manager: this build switches to the
// precompiled template cache, which cut p95 render time roughly in
// half on staging. The client now talks to the internal CacheForge
// service to warm templates at deploy time, so it needs a service
// key at startup — no key, no warm cache, slow first requests.
// The CacheForge key for this environment follows.

API key for fajop-fafof: zpat4_nfcH

Ticket: Dependency pin drift on Crateford workers

The Crateford build workers have drifted from the pinning policy: three hosts resolve floating minor versions while the rest use the locked manifest. New team members: we pin everything, including transitive deps, and regenerate locks only through the weekly job. To realign the drifted hosts, apply the configuration below.

config for tagaf-bawif:
[norok]
host = norok.ordinworks.local
user = norok_svc
database = norok_prod

Runbook: Sproutline watering scheduler. The scheduler pulls moisture readings every cycle and dispatches valve commands over an authenticated channel; commands are signed and expire after one cycle to prevent replay. Manual overrides require operator role and are audit-logged. For review purposes, note that sensor ingestion and valve control run as separate processes with distinct credentials, and the dispatcher refuses unsigned payloads outright. The configuration values the service currently runs with are listed below.

settings of tahop-tajof:
QUENWYN_PIN=9469
QUENWYN_METRICS_HOST=metrics.quenwyn.lumicworks.internal
QUENWYN_LOG_LEVEL=error
QUENWYN_TENANT=kasdor